Register Values View


The Register Values view shows the name, address, hexadecimal contents, and either numeric or alpha contents of the statistics-, t-, and user data registers in the RPD-95


Register Values View

This scrollable view shows the contents of, and internal address of, all user data registers, and the system t-register, and statistics registers. If the register contains non-numeric data, the value stored in that register is shown in alpha-message mode. If the data is numeric, the value is displayed.

This view is useful when several registers values need to be viewed at the same time.

The register value view separates the registers in groups, with each group being labeled as to what they are.

The groups are:
  • System Registers
  • Registers A-Z
  • Register 0026-0029
  • Register 0030-0039 and so on.

The user data register groups will only show the current number of registers in the current partition.
